What is a remote Frito Lay data entry job?

Remote Frito Lay Data Entry jobs involve entering, updating, and maintaining various types of data for Frito Lay, such as inventory records, sales information, or customer details, all from a remote location. Employees typically use company-provided software to ensure data accuracy and integrity. These positions may also include responsibilities like verifying data, correcting errors, and generating reports. Working remotely allows for flexible scheduling, but strong attention to detail and good organizational skills are essential.

What are some common challenges faced in a remote Frito Lay data entry position, and how can they be managed?

One common challenge in a remote Frito Lay Data Entry role is maintaining focus and accuracy while working independently from home. Distractions and lack of immediate supervision can impact productivity and data quality. To manage this, it's helpful to set up a dedicated workspace, establish a consistent routine, and use company-provided tools for communication and task tracking. Regular check-ins with your team and supervisors also help ensure you stay aligned with project goals and deadlines.

Functional Role (not inclusive of titles or advancement career progression)

Responsible for ensuring accurate CPT and/or ICD-10 documentation for the patient billing process and educating colleagues and providers in accurately document services performed and using the appropriate codes representing those services. Maintains documentation regarding charge capture processes. Performs regular reviews of process adherence and identify missing charges. Coordinates with key stakeholders regarding impacts of system change requests and upgrades to processes to ensure capture accuracy. Provides oversight of charge reconciliation processes for assigned departments; ensuring daily and appropriate monthly reconciliations are occurring.

Performs charge entry/capture functions, charge approvals, and/or quality charge reviews; including but not limited to, appending modifiers, and checking clinical documentation. Provides feedback to intra-departmental Revenue Integrity colleagues including areas of opportunity.

Assist Nurse Auditor and/or other stakeholders with denial related charge reviews, including analysis of clinical documentation, root cause analysis and education to the responsible ancillary department.

Performs daily reconciliation processes and/or provides "at-elbow support" to ancillary departments including but not limited to; ensuring supply charges are appropriate captured (may include implants), identify duplicate charges and initiate appropriate communications when there are documentation and/or charge deficiencies or charge errors.

Minimum Qualifications

  • High school diploma or GED
  • Minimum three (3) years of relevant coding and charge control work experience in a hospital and/or Physician Practice environment and experience in revenue cycle, billing, coding and/or patient financial services.
  • Experience working with current clinical processes, charge master maintenance, clinical coding guidelines, charging processes and audits, and clinical billing as normally obtained through a bachelor's or associate degree in Healthcare or Business Administration, Finance, Accounting, Nursing, or a related field.
  • Strong working knowledge of medical terminology, data entry, supply chain processes, hospital and/or Medical Group practice operations.
  • Experience working with Ambulatory Payment Classification (APC), and Outpatient Prospective Payment System (OPPS) reimbursement structures and prebill edits including Outpatient Coding Edits (OCE)/Correct Coding Initiative (CCI) edits and Discharged Note Final Billed (DNFB).
  • Ability to perform charge capture processes, including understanding technical integration of electronic medical record and the automation of charge triggers, and ability to investigate charge errors accordingly. Epic experience desired.
  • Experience working with Hospital and/or Physician group practice revenue cycle front-end functions such as patient registration and provider payment enrollment and back-end functions that may impact charge related errors.
